Commission elects chair and records votes on consent calendar and officers
At the July 17 meeting the Bicycle & Pedestrian Advisory Commission conducted standard organizational business and recorded votes on the consent calendar and leadership nominations.

Consent calendar: Commissioner Haven moved to approve the consent calendar; Commissioner Melman seconded. The roll‑call vote recorded five yeses and one absent; the clerk announced the motion passed.

Chair election: Commissioner Golokota nominated Commissioner Wilson for chair; Wilson accepted the nomination. A roll‑call vote recorded five yeses and one absent; the commission recorded Commissioner Wilson as elected chair.

Vice‑chair nominations and votes: Commissioner Melman was nominated for vice chair and the commission recorded a roll‑call outcome of four yeses, one abstain and one absent on that nomination. The commission then voted on Commissioner Beagle for vice chair and recorded five yeses and one absent in favor during that tally. The meeting minutes show both tallies; the commission did not issue a further procedural clarification on the floor after the second vote.

Ending: Staff will notify appropriate offices of the newly elected chair and vice‑chair list and the clerk will update the roster.
